volume of a sphere
the volume of a sphere with radius ( r ) is given by the formula ( v = \frac{4}{3}pi r^3 ).
find the volume of a sphere with radius 7 cm is cubic cm
use 3.14 or the ( pi ) key on your calculator.
round your answer to the nearest tenth if necessary.
Step1: Identify the formula and given values
The formula for the volume of a sphere is \( V = \frac{4}{3}\pi r^3 \), and the radius \( r = 7 \) cm. We will use \( \pi = 3.14 \).
Step2: Substitute the values into the formula
First, calculate \( r^3 \): \( 7^3 = 7\times7\times7 = 343 \). Then substitute into the formula: \( V=\frac{4}{3}\times3.14\times343 \).
Step3: Perform the multiplication
First, calculate \( \frac{4}{3}\times3.14 \approx 4.1867 \). Then multiply by 343: \( 4.1867\times343 \approx 1436.0 \) (rounded to the nearest tenth).
